SERIES XVI - GREETING CARDS
Tex-Craft Christmas Greeting Cards (1943-1951). In 1938 Clyde I. Price, Bugbee and others established the Clarendon Press and began producing cards illustrated by Bugbee. Many of the verses were written by S. Omar Barker.

SERIES XVII - PANHANDLE -PLAINS HISTORICAL REVIEW
See Jeff Dykes inventory of Bugbee illustrations in the Panhandle-Plains Historical Review in Series IV, File #4 of this collection. HDB did all the covers from 1929 through 1960 plus many inside the magazine. This list will show the samples we have in the collection. A complete set can be found in the Library periodical section.
